Perched on a sweeping green slope with panoramic ocean and mountain views, this award-winning Haiku retreat blends modern architecture with the serene elegance of a high-end sanctuary. Designed by renowned firm SEE Architecture, the home draws inspiration from iconic museums like the Getty and Venice Guggenheim, mid-century modern design, and the quiet refinement of luxury retreat spaces. Behind a minimalist facade, the experience unfolds—floor-to-ceiling glass reveals unobstructed vistas, blurring the line between indoors and out. Natural materials—including vein-cut silver travertine, western red cedar, and walnut crafted by local artisans—anchor the home to its surroundings. The structure itself is a precision steel BONE system, designed for longevity and environmental harmony. Inside, the interiors are curated with intention: Florim Italian porcelain tile throughout, custom millwork by Henrybuilt in the kitchen, baths, and beyond, handmade Heath Ceramics tile details, bronzed Honduran mahogany pivot door entry, Forbes & Lorax light switches, Phillip Jeffries woven wall coverings, and Waterworks fixtures and finishes. The open-plan layout flows effortlessly from artful entry to the main living spaces, with every room oriented toward the lush, private acreage and distant blue horizon. Beyond the glass, the landscape includes sculptural elements like Chinese scholar’s rocks, a sleek modern swimming pool, and rolling pastures where horses roam. A separate guest cottage provides additional space for visitors, work, or creative pursuits, all while maintaining the retreat’s sense of privacy. The arrival experience is equally compelling—lush, mature landscaping lines the private drive, a verdant gateway cultivated over the past 20 years with care and intention. Several acres of established orchard also grace the property, producing a bounty of citrus, avocado, mango, banana, starfruit, and more—a testament to the land’s abundance and stewardship. A thoughtfully built 1,152 sq ft barn sits tucked near a private eucalyptus forest—an elegant, utilitarian complement offering exceptional potential for future use. This is more than a residence—it’s a living gallery of design, detail, and tranquility.
